Transaction 16f2072680c51a2bbccb07639f20c05e50ca7c0098740c9c384ac491e04c5e76
1 Input
1 Output
-
16f2072680c51a2bbccb07639f20c05e50ca7c0098740c9c384ac491e04c5e76:0
- value
- 823900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00f4cf44fd33f75676363af26749dec0f4f57f65 OP_EQUAL
- address
- 31n5CDVWY5cj1r1D8nP1zgjzfMEYTdr3bK